Start with the firm’s actual bottleneck
The 2020–2024 ACS five-year estimate records 17,106 people for Cahokia Heights city, with a margin of error of 522. That figure describes the municipality in St. Clair County; it does not establish legal demand, case volume or software requirements. For custom software, its practical value is geographic scope: your team should distinguish work associated with Cahokia Heights from work across the rest of St. Clair County and any other service area. A vague request such as “improve intake” does not identify what should change. A specific description—such as repeated re-entry, delayed assignment or avoidable status questions—gives Bosseo something to assess.
Recommended approach
List the manual task, the people who touch it, the systems involved, the decision points and the condition that means the work is complete. Use Cahokia Heights and St. Clair County as service-area labels only where your firm actually uses them; do not treat the population estimate as a forecast.
